ROSEMARY ROASTED POTATOES



Rosemary Roasted Potatoes image

Provided by Anne Burrell

Categories     side-dish

Time 25m

Yield 2 servings

Number Of Ingredients 5

8 ounces new potatoes
3 cloves garlic, smashed
1 sprig fresh rosemary, leaves finely chopped
Kosher salt
Extra-virgin olive oil

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F.
  • Cut the potatoes into halves or quarters, as long as they are all about the same size. Place the potatoes in a large bowl and add the garlic and rosemary. Generously sprinkle with salt and oil. (The potatoes will absorb a lot of oil and salt; they will taste bland if we don't go big here.)
  • Lay the potatoes in a single layer on a sheet tray and roast in the oven for 15 to 20 minutes. Check the potatoes halfway through the cooking process to rearrange so the potatoes will have even cooking time and get evenly browned. The potatoes should be nice and brown and really well flavored. Transfer to a serving bowl and serve. Hot potato!

Nutrition Facts : Calories 149 calorie, Fat 7 grams, SaturatedFat 1 grams, Cholesterol 0 milligrams, Sodium 141 milligrams, Carbohydrate 20 grams, Fiber 2 grams, Protein 2 grams, Sugar 2 grams

ROSEMARY ROASTED POTATOES



Rosemary Roasted Potatoes image

For a go-to side dish, try Ina Garten's Rosemary Roasted Potatoes recipe from Barefoot Contessa on Food Network.

Provided by Ina Garten

Categories     side-dish

Time 1h8m

Yield 3 to 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 6

1 1/2 pounds small red or white-skinned potatoes (or a mixture)
1/8 cup good olive oil
3/4 teaspoon kosher salt
1/2 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
1 tablespoons minced garlic (3 cloves)
2 tablespoons minced fresh rosemary leaves

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F.
  • Cut the potatoes in half or quarters and place in a bowl with the olive oil, salt, pepper, garlic and rosemary; toss until the potatoes are well coated. Dump the potatoes on a baking sheet and spread out into 1 layer; roast in the oven for at least 1 hour, or until browned and crisp. Flip twice with a spatula during cooking to ensure even browning.
  • Remove the potatoes from the oven, season to taste, and serve.

SAUSAGES WITH POTATOES AND ROSEMARY



Sausages With Potatoes and Rosemary image

Make and share this Sausages With Potatoes and Rosemary recipe from Food.com.

Provided by Jen T

Categories     One Dish Meal

Time 1h10m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 9

6 thick pork sausage
800 g potatoes (ones that are good for roasting)
1 1/2 teaspoons paprika
1 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on black pepper
2 stalks rosemary
2 1/2 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
1/2 ciabatta, loaf (crusts removed)
1/2 cup fresh basil leaf (roughly chopped for garnish and flavour)

Steps:

  • Pe-heat oven to 400'F/200'C.
  • Place sausages in a pot of cold water to cover and bring to boil.
  • Simmer for approximately 5-10 minutes.
  • Remove from water and slice thickly.
  • Place sausage slices in a roasting pan.
  • Add potatoes which have been cut into either thick slices or chunks.
  • Sprinkle over the paprika, salt and black pepper.
  • Add the rosemary.
  • Drizzle with oil and toss gently.
  • Roast for 50 minutes to 1 hour stirring occasionally or until potatoes are tender and sausages are golden brown.
  • Tear ciabatta into bite sized pieces and add to pan for final 20 minutes of cooking.
  • Sprinkle with basil and serve with a green salad and a spicy tomato sauce if desired.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 689, Fat 48.6, SaturatedFat 14.4, Cholesterol 108, Sodium 1548.4, Carbohydrate 35.7, Fiber 4.9, Sugar 1.7, Protein 27

ROSEMARY POTATOES WITH SAUSAGE



Rosemary Potatoes with Sausage image

Robyn Parisi shares a favorite recipe from Rochester, New York. "This makes for a nice hearty supper along with corn on the cob, a tossed salad and Italian bread," she notes.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Breakfast     Brunch

Time 45m

Yield 2 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 7

2 small white potatoes, cut into wedges
2 small red potatoes, cut into wedges
4 uncooked breakfast turkey sausage links
1 tablespoon olive oil
1 fresh rosemary sprig, minced
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/8 teaspoon pepper

Steps:

  • Place the potatoes and sausage in an ungreased 11x7-in. baking dish. Drizzle with oil. Sprinkle with rosemary, salt and pepper; toss gently. Bake, uncovered, at 425° for 35-40 minutes or until sausage is no longer pink and potatoes are golden brown and tender, stirring every 10 minutes.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 374 calories, Fat 18g fat (4g saturated fat), Cholesterol 45mg cholesterol, Sodium 639mg sodium, Carbohydrate 42g carbohydrate (3g sugars, Fiber 4g fiber), Protein 13g protein.

ROSEMARY POTATOES WITH ROASTED HEADS OF GARLIC



Rosemary Potatoes with Roasted Heads of Garlic image

This wonderful dish is great for a cookout. I've even made it while camping, cooked over a charcoal grill. Squeeze the roasted cloves of garlic over your potatoes or on crusty buttered chunks of French bread. A taste sensation!

Provided by Dotty Snyder Grohman

Categories     Side Dish     Potato Side Dish Recipes     Roasted Potato Recipes

Time 1h

Yield 16

Number Of Ingredients 7

4 pounds new red potatoes, cut into 1-inch pieces
2 large heads garlic, top third sliced off and discarded
½ cup butter, cut into pieces
3 sprigs fresh rosemary, chopped
1 cup dry white wine
½ cup extra-virgin olive oil
salt and ground black pepper to taste

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C).
  • Arrange potatoes in a large roasting pan; nestle garlic, cut sides up, between potatoes. Dot vegetables with butter and sprinkle with rosemary. Drizzle white wine and olive oil over vegetables; season with salt and black pepper.
  • Bake in preheated oven until potatoes are golden and crisp and garlic is soft when squeezed, about 45 minutes.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 216.8 calories, Carbohydrate 20.8 g, Cholesterol 15.3 mg, Fat 13 g, Fiber 2.1 g, Protein 2.7 g, SaturatedFat 4.7 g, Sodium 49.7 mg, Sugar 1.4 g

BAKED ITALIAN SAUSAGE WITH POTATOES AND ROSEMARY



Baked Italian Sausage With Potatoes and Rosemary image

A hearty, flavoursome really quick to prepare and assemble one dish meal. Bill Granger's recipe from the Lifestyle Food Channel.

Provided by bluemoon downunder

Categories     One Dish Meal

Time 40m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 10

6 Italian sausages
800 g kipfler potatoes, scrubbed and sliced
1 1/2 teaspoons paprika
1 rosemary sprig
4 garlic cloves, unpeeled
sea salt, to taste
fresh ground black pepper, to taste
2 slices ciabatta
50 ml extra virgin olive oil
flat leaf parsley

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 200°C.
  • Slice the sausages into 4cm pieces and place in a large roasting pan.
  • Add the potatoes, paprika, rosemary, garlic cloves, sea salt and pepper.
  • Tear the ciabatta into bite size pieces and add to the roasting tray.
  • Drizzle over the oil and gently toss to combine.
  • Place in the oven and cook, stirring occasionally, for 30-40 minutes or until the potatoes are tender and the sausages and bread are golden brown.
  • Top with continental parsley and serve with a green salad.
